Mumbai: In a shocking incident, number of Muslim residents pelted stones on Gurdwara Nankana Sahib in Pakistan.

It is reported that the mob was led by the family of Mohammad Hassan, who abducted and replaced Sikh girl Jagjit Kaur, (the daughter of Granthi of Gurdwara). Police reached the gurdwara to control the crowd, informed the ANI.

Akali Dal MLA Manjinder Singh Sirsa shared a video of the incident, in which an angry mob can be seen chanting anti-Sikh slogans outside the gurdwara.

Sirsa tweeted, “Live footage of Nankana Sahib, where an angry Muslim crowd is outside the Gurdwara Sahib and shouting anti-Sikh slogans … I urge Imran Khan to take immediate action on such communal incidents, which Increasing insecurity in the minds of Sikhs.”

Expressing concern over the incident, the Foreign Ministry condemned the attack and asked Imran Khan-led Pakistan government to take immediate steps to ensure the safety of members of the Sikh community.

“India strongly condemns these rampant acts of destruction and desecration of the holy place. We call upon the Government of Pakistan to take immediate steps to ensure the safety, security and welfare of members of the Sikh community.
